The "Alice in Wonderland" syndrome, often referred to as Todd’s syndrome, is a neurological condition characterized by distorted perceptions of size, shape, and the passage of time. It is a common misconception that Snow White has a specific disorder. In reality, the character of Snow White, as depicted in the fairy tale and Disney’s animated film, does not have any diagnosed medical or psychological condition.
